ABOUT THE ROLE

The NDIS aims to give people with disability better access to personalised, high quality, and innovative supports and services. A specific focus is to enhance the independence, social, and economic participation of people with disability and their carers. The NDIS uses a person-centred approach that aims to increase choice and control.

The role uses a recovery-oriented approach to provide agreed NDIS services for people with a psychosocial disability who have NDIS Plans. You will deliver centre-based/group activities and individual supports, to meet the goals of the people we support. KEY SKILLS AND REQUIREMENTS

For further details on the role and the skills and experience required, please view the Position Description below.

  • Certificate IV in a relevant discipline (e.g. mental health, peer work, disability) or equivalent experience.
  • Knowledge of the NDIS and the NSW mental health system and local services, or willingness and ability to learn.
  • Ability to use the recovery- based approach to assist people with severe and persistent mental illness.
  • Demonstrated values consistent with person-centred ways of working and supporting the person’s choice and control.
  • Ability to communicate effectively in all interactions with all stakeholders.
  • Ability to exercise personal responsibility and work as part of a team, with the support and guidance of the NDIS Centre Specialist
  • Demonstrated computer literacy to use Microsoft programs and the capability to learn other applications.
  • Current driver’s licence and access to a fully insured motor vehicle.

One Door Mental Health requires all staff to have a Police Check clearance, a current Working with Children's Check and NDIS Worker Screening clearance and appropriate COVID-19 Vaccination.
